After a large number of patients with silicone breast implants worldwide had been evaluated [2, 9], it was concluded that such implants were not carcinogenic. This allowed for experimentation with rats to determine the benefits and potential risks associated with implants. By means of a high-precision monitor, temperature measurements were obtained from 100 silicone-implanted rats. These measurements then were divided into various groups to compare the reaction of their implanted and nonimplanted mammary glands at different hormone levels. The temperature measurements were analyzed and compared. Dysthermia was detected in the skin area immediately overlying the implant. The results also demonstrated that at high hormone levels, implants act as neutralizing agents. By contrast, glandular alterations with severe signs of anisocytosis and anisokoryosis were observed in nonimplanted glands.

Introduction: Various agents exhibit a depigmenting activity, but their usage presents some risk of local and eventually systemic toxicity; thus, newalternatives for pigmentation disorders and bleaching agents are continuously searching. One of these alternatives could be idebenone, a syntheticanalogue to coenzyme Q10.In order to test idebenone capability to specifically inhibit melanin synthesis, the following experiment was performed:Material and methods: A continuous cell line of human origin (SK-MEL28) with melanin synthesis capability was exposed for 5 days to different concentrationsof idebenone. After 5 days, optical densities in supernatants were measured by means of an spectrophotometer in order to evaluate melanincontent and cell viability. Results were expressed as a percentage of non-treated cell cultures. As a comparative control, similar experiments wereperformed using hydroquinone.Results: Idebenone inhibits melanin synthesis in SK-MEL28 cells in a dose-dependent manner, being this inhibition stronger than that produced byhydroquinone, but with lesser cytotoxic effects.Comment: Idebenone shows structural analogies with other melanogenesis inhibitor compounds. This analogy could, in some way, interfere withtyrosinase activity to produce melanin. The high safety of the drug and the efficacy demonstrated herein could put idebenone in the first choice lineeither for the treatment of pigmentation disorders as well as a bleaching agent (AU)

BACKGROUND: It is presently well accepted that the breast exhibits a circadian rhythm reflective of its physiology. There is increasing evidence that rhythms associated with malignant cells proliferation are largely non-circadian. Cancer development appears to generate its own thermal signatures and the complexity of these signatures may be a reflection of its degree of development. The limitations of mammography as a screening modality especially in young women with dense breasts necessitated the development of novel and more effective screening strategies with a high sensitivity and specificity. The aim of this prospective study was to evaluate the feasibility of dynamic thermal analysis (DTA) as a potential breast cancer screening tool. METHODS: 173 women undergoing mammography as part of clinical assessment of their breast symptoms were recruited prior to having a biopsy. Thermal data from the breast surface were collected every five minutes for a period of 48 hours using eight thermal sensors placed on each breast surface [First Warning System (FWS), Lifeline Biotechnologies, Florida, USA]. Thermal data were recorded by microprocessors during the test period and analysed using specially developed statistical software. Temperature points from each contra-lateral sensor are plotted against each other to form a thermal motion picture of a lesion's physiological activity. DTA interpretations [positive (abnormal thermal signature) and negative (normal thermal signature)] were compared with mammography and final histology findings. RESULTS: 118 (68%) of participating patients, were found to have breast cancer on final histology. Mammography was diagnostic of malignancy (M5) in 55 (47%), indeterminate (M3, M4) in 54 (46%) and normal/benign (M1, M2) in 9 (8%) patients. DTA data was available on 160 (92.5%) participants. Using our initial algorithm, DTA was interpreted as positive in 113 patients and negative in 47 patients. Abnormal thermal signatures were found in 76 (72%) out of 105 breast cancer patients and 37 of the 55 benign cases. Then we developed a new algorithm using multiple-layer perception and SoftMax output artificial neural networks (ANN) on a subgroup (n = 38) of recorded files. The sensitivity improved to 76% (16/21) and false positives decreased to 26% (7/27) CONCLUSION: DTA of the breast is a feasible, non invasive approach that seems to be sensitive for the detection of breast cancer. However, the test has a limited specificity that can be improved further using ANN. Prospective multi-centre trials are required to validate this promising modality as an adjunct to screening mammography especially in young women with dense breasts.

A simple method, easy to perform during an endoscopic procedure, fast and inexpensive, that allows detecting deficiencies in lactase, sucrase or maltase activities is presented. Briefly, method consists in placing a duodenal biopsy sample in an adequate vial containing lactose, sucrose or maltose solution during a few minutes, and then, adding a few drops of a glucose reactive from commercial origin. Presence of any enzymatic activity is demonstrated when released glucose from any of the disaccharides chosen reacts with the second reactive, turning solution to a red colour. Its utility is discussed and compared with other diagnostic methods.

The most disappointing aspect of breast cancer treatment as a public health issue has been the failure of screening to improve mortality figures. Since treatment of late-stage cancer has indeed advanced, mortality can only be decreased by improving the rate of early diagnosis. From the mid-1950s to the mid-1970s, it was expected that thermography would hold the key to breast cancer detection, as surface temperature increases overlying malignant tumors had been demonstrated by thermographic imaging. Unfortunately, detection of the 1-3 degrees C thermal differences failed to bear out its promise in early identification of cancer. In the intervening two-and-a-half decades, three new factors have emerged: it is now apparent that breast cancer has a lengthy genesis; a long-established tumor-even one of a certain minimum size-induces increased arterial/capillary vascularity in its vicinity; and thermal variations that characterize tissue metabolism are circadian ("about 24 hours") in periodicity. This paper reviews the evidence for a connection between disturbances of circadian rhythms and breast cancer. Furthermore, a scheme is proposed in which circadian rhythm "chaos" is taken as a signal of high risk for breast cancer even in the absence of mammographic evidence of neoplasm or a palpable tumor. Recent studies along this line suggest that an abnormal thermal sign, in the light of our present knowledge of breast cancer, is ten times as important an indication as is family history data.

In order to establish whether tissues damaged by Chronic Periapical Pathology (CPP) of endodontic origin produced heat shock protein (HSP) capable of attracting reactive lymphocytes, paraffin sections of samples from the oral cavity of 10 patients with CPP were incubated with commercially available anti-HSP monoclonal antibodies. Antibodies were evidenced employing the alkaline phosphatase immunoenzymatic method (DAKO). HSP was found in the lamina propria infiltrated by lymphocytes, in six of the ten samples. These results suggest that HSP may be one of the lymphocyte recruiting factors in the damaged area and opens new possibilities for further research.

The proportion of stromal cells expressing DR antigens of the HLA system or reacting with an anti-macrophage antibody was studied by immunohistochemical methods in human proliferative, secretory and post-menopausal endometria. DR+ cells showed a rounded morphology with short expansions and represented 13-25% of the stromal cells in the proliferative and 16-43% in the secretory endometrium. The cells reacting with the anti-macrophage antibody were similar to DR+ cells, but their number was between 1/2 and 1/10 of DR+ cells. In the post-menopausal endometria no DR+ cells or elements reacting with anti-macrophage antibody were observed. These results suggest that a significant proportion of endometrial stromal cells expressing type II histocompatibility antigens do not belong to the monocyte-phagocyte system and that their number is under hormonal regulation.

In order to study the lesions produced by lymphocytic choriomeningitis virus (LCMV) adult guinea-pigs were inoculated intraperitoneally with 1000 PFU of the WE or the Armstrong strain of LCMV. The animals were sacrificed at 3, 7, 10 and 14 days p.i. and samples were taken for hematological, histopathological and virological studies. In the guinea-pigs infected with the WE strain there was destruction of the splenic red pulp with high titers of virus and different degrees of pneumonitis. The hematological studies showed lymphopenia from day 7 p.i. onwards and focal bone marrow necrosis. In the animals infected with the Armstrong strain there was a very moderate neutropenia and virus multiplication was less than 2 logs, comparing with WE, in every case. The presence of large numbers of polymorphonuclear neutrophil (PMN) in the splenic red pulp and in the lung infiltrate previous to the mentioned lesions, encourage the interpretation that the damage is somehow mediated by these cells. The guinea-pigs infected with the WE strain could represent a very convenient model to study the role of PMN in viral diseases, as well as the non-immune pathogenetic mechanisms for LCMV.

Other tissue involvement has been described in Darier's disease, eg: susceptibility to infection. In order to know if this susceptibility is due to abnormal phagocytosis and if this can revert by administration of retinoic acid (RA), blood monocyte-derived macrophages, from four individuals with Darier's disease were obtained prior and after administration of RA to determine in them morphological, cytochemical and phagocytic activity changes. It was observed that phagocytosis was diminished and RA administration increased it, without changes in enzyme distribution. This modification of phagocytosis could be due to a reordenation of cytoskeleton.

Lymphatic tissue is one of the main sites for replication of Junin virus. To characterize which cells are involved in that replication, the presence of Junin virus in purified populations of macrophages and dendritic cells from the spleens of guinea pigs infected with pathogenic and attenuated strains was investigated by immunofluorescence and intracerebral inoculation into newborn mice. The pathogenic strain was present both in macrophages and in dendritic cells, but the attenuated strain selectively infected dendritic cells. These observations suggest that the pathogenic behavior and replication efficiency of these two strains of Junin virus may be related to a difference in cell targets.
